About this place
For sale is a three-storey, detached house measuring 230 square metres in the suburbs of Thessaloniki. The ground floor comprises two bedrooms, a living room with an integrated kitchen, and a shower WC. On the first floor, there is another living room with kitchen facilities, a WC, and a storeroom. The second floor features three additional bedrooms and another shower WC.
The property boasts views of the surrounding mountains and forest from the windows. Additional features include a barbecue area, solar panels for water heating, and both air conditioning and heating for year-round comfort. The sale includes all furniture, making it move-in ready. It also has the added convenience of an elevator and parking space, as well as an installed alarm system for security.

Open in Google MapsBuying Property in Greece
Purchasing property in Greece involves multiple legal steps including obtaining a Greek tax number, engaging professionals, and completing due diligence checks. Buyers should expect to budget for various fees, approximately 6-10% on top of the purchase price.
Property purchase processes in Greece can vary across regions, especially regarding restrictions for non-EU buyers in border areas.
It is crucial to work closely with a qualified local lawyer to ensure compliance with the latest legal requirements and tax implications.
